Multilevel
Multilevel schemes encode more
data efficiently by utilizing multiple
signal levels, enhancing data rates
and performance through
increased signal patterns for
synchronization and error
detection.

MLT-3
Uses three voltagelevels for efficient
signal transitions.
8B6T
Encodes 8 bits into 6 signal elements
with ternary levels.

Understanding Voltage Levelsand
Transition Rules
MLT-3
The MLT-3 scheme uses three
voltage levels, with specific rules
governing signal transitions
based on the input bit stream to
ensure efficient encoding for high-
speed data transmission.
